Our Little Hands Of Love Inc is a licensed child care center with a large DCF-licensed capacity of 82 children in Florida City, Florida. The program has served Florida City families for over 24 years, according to its DCF licensing record.

Programs on record for this provider include Florida's free Voluntary Prekindergarten (VPK), federal Head Start, Florida School Readiness subsidies, and Gold Seal Quality Care designation.
